We’re witnessing the delivery of a brand new automotive marque this weekend with the introduction of the Bovensiepen Zagato. Unveiled on the Fuori Concorso on the shores of Lake Como, in Italy; this smooth carbon-bodied GT automotive relies on the BMW M4 convertible and fuses German engineering with Italian model. If the title Bovensiepen doesn’t ring a bell, it’s in reference to the late founding father of Alpina Bukard Bovensiepen, the once-independent BMW tuning home, now totally absorbed into the Bavarian automaker. Now, sons, Andreas and Florian Bovensiepen, are taking the following large step, and what higher approach than to do it with Milan-based Atelier Zagato, an organization synonymous with coachbuilding and crafting a few of the most beautiful vehicles ever made.
The Bovensiepen Zagato rides on the bones of the (G83) M4 convertible, however moreover the daytime working lights upfront, you’d be hard-pressed to acknowledge it with the absence of BMW’s outsized kidney grille, now changed by a black stainless-steel mesh, flanked by sculpted air intakes. Particulars like double-bubble roof and sweeping proportions are unmistakably Zagato. Each panel is bespoke, and the air duct within the entrance fenders and aggressive diffuser assist with aerodynamics. Even the trunk lid has been recontoured to assist the delicate ducktail spoiler. Bespoke 20-inch light-weight cast alloy wheels and quad-Akrapoviç exhaust pipes complement the coach-built bodywork.
“Our aim is to construct vehicles for connoisseurs and fanatics who respect the proper symbiosis of design and expertise.” – Andreas Bovensiepen, CEO, Bovensiepen Vehicles.
Beneath the hood, you get acquainted firepower from a twin-turbo 3.0-liter inline six-cylinder mill, now tuned for 602 horsepower and 516 pound-feet of torque. That may be a important leap over the usual BMW M4 convertible’s 523 horsepower and 479 pound-feet. Because of this, the dash to 60 mph occurs in 3.3 seconds, whereas high velocity is 186 mph. Regardless of the massive velocity, that is no monitor weapon. Whereas an eight-speed automated transmission and all-wheel drive are commonplace, customized Bilstein Damptronic dampers all assist with this automotive’s grand touring intent.
“It was a staff effort pushed by the thrill of the mission, the concept of launching the primary automotive of a brand new luxurious model, and the truth that we had been bringing collectively the DNA of two households.” – Andrea Zagato, third-generation President of Zagato.
Inside, the M4 structure stays, however with an atmosphere that has been considerably elevated. Every Bovensiepen Zagato cabin undergoes 130 hours of customization, with full Lavalina leather-based, Alcantara, and in a near-endless palette of colours. The complete construct for every automotive, with its 400 distinctive parts, takes over 250 hours to place collectively. Actual pricing and actual manufacturing numbers haven’t been introduced but, however with the Zagato lineage and exclusivity, count on it to price greater than the Alpina B4 GT’s $200k value, bought completely as a coupe. Deliveries of the Bovensiepen Zagato will start within the second quarter of 2026.
